Quick Tip to Clean a Blender

I was making Watermelon Sorbet yesterday and I realized I have never posted this little tip.  Some of you might already know this but I learned it awhile back and thought it was so smart.. one of those why didn’t I think of that? moments.

Right after you use the blender or food processor, you want to simply add a squirt or two of dish soap and add some warm or hot water.  Put the lid on and blend for just a few seconds.

Take it off the stand, remove the lid and rinse.  Bam!  Perfectly clean blender.

If you wait and do this later you might have yucky sticky fruit and such and it might not work quite as well.  I haven’t had any problems coming back to this a few hours later but with a messy project like smoothies- best to do it right away.

Quick Tip to Clean a Blender

I just do a pump of soap- if you add too much soap it lathers like crazy and you will be rinsing for the rest of the night.  I add maybe 1/4 of the way up for water.  Just a little soap and water is all you need.  Blend for a sec and then that is it!
